Peahen escapes from Bronx Zoo, immediately starts Twitter feed

On Monday, a peahen—that’s a female peacock—went missing, less than two months after a cobra got loose. More than 1,000 Twitter fans later, a social media star is born. UPDATE: The fugitive peahen has been captured.

In March, a cobra went missing from the zoo—later to be found in the reptile house—sparking a popular Twitter feed (an account which has since been suspended). On Monday, a peahen escaped from the zoo, and, of course, someone started a Twitter account in its name, confirming that peafowl do, indeed, tweet.

The BronxZooPeacock—peahens are female peacocks—has more than 1,000 followers on Twitter. On Tuesday night, it offered this advice to other animals.
